Sustainable Approach for Integrated Waste Management (SAIM) – Coimbatore

Water,Environment Education,Pollution,Waste
The SAIM Coimbatore project is a holistic initiative aimed at strengthening integrated solid waste management systems in Coimbatore district. The project focuses on baseline assessments, infrastructure strengthening, community engagement, capacity building of local bodies, and promotion of sustainable waste practices. Volunteers will support awareness generation, field-level implementation, data collection, documentation and reporting to improve waste segregation, reduce plastic leakage, and enhance environmental and social compliance.
